Pastor Robert Burale Sues Alex Mwakideu and Ex-Wife Over Viral YouTube Interview.

Nairobi, Kenya Pastor and motivational speaker Robert Burale has taken media personality Alex Mwakideu and his former wife Rozina Mwakideu to court, accusing them of defamation over a YouTube interview that he says tarnished his name and reputation.

In a suit filed at the Milimani Chief Magistrates’ Court, Burale claims that the October 4, 2025 interview titled “My Biggest Mistake Was Marrying Robert Burale” published on the Alex Mwakideu TV YouTube channel falsely depicted him as manipulative, hypocritical, a swindler, and homosexual.

The cleric, who describes himself as a “servant of God and mentor to men of faith,” argues that the remarks were malicious and intended to destroy his public image as a pastor and moral leader.

Burale accuses Mwakideu of professional negligence, saying he failed to verify the allegations or seek his comment before airing the episode, and that he went further to urge viewers to “share widely,” worsening the reputational harm.

He says the interview triggered public ridicule, emotional distress, and a loss of credibility among congregants and peers. He is asking the court to order the removal of the video, publication of a public apology, and payment of KSh 20 million in general and aggravated damages.

The suit also cites a Radio 47 segment aired on October 7, 2025, in which Mwakideu reportedly said he was not aware of the full contents of the interview.

Rozina and Alex Mwakideu have been named as the first and second defendants respectively. The case has been filed under fast-track procedure, and the two are yet to file their responses.
